From ee6c8abf9a2b503d60835a2f5e87644ab4d57277 Mon Sep 17 00:00:00 2001 From: rvlb Date: Thu, 4 Apr 2024 09:16:44 -0300 Subject: [PATCH 1/2] Upgrade to 3.1.0 --- CHANGELOG.md | 6 +++++- examples/code-splitting/package.json | 2 +- examples/dynamic-imports/package.json | 2 +- examples/hot-reload/package.json | 2 +- examples/simple/package.json | 2 +- tests/package-lock.json | 8 ++++---- tests/package.json | 2 +- tests_webpack5/package-lock.json | 7 ++++--- tests_webpack5/package.json | 2 +- webpack_loader/__init__.py | 2 +- 10 files changed, 20 insertions(+), 15 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index b4680719..8f3c87b2 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-5,7 +5,11 @@ For more general information, view the [readme](README.md). Releases are added to the [github release page](https://github.com/ezhome/django-webpack-loader/releases). -## [3.0.1] -- 2023-12-29 +## [3.1.0] -- 2024-04-04 + +Handle transformed assets URL. + +## [3.0.1] -- 2024-01-16 Added `skip_common_chunks` option to the `get_files()` template tag. diff --git a/examples/code-splitting/package.json b/examples/code-splitting/package.json index 573956a9..ae6a3b80 100644 --- a/examples/code-splitting/package.json +++ b/examples/code-splitting/package.json @@ -13,7 +13,7 @@ "react": "^18.2.0", "react-dom": "^18.2.0", "webpack": "^5.88.2", - "webpack-bundle-tracker": "3.0.1",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^5.1.4", "webpack-dev-server": "^4.15.1" } diff --git a/examples/dynamic-imports/package.json b/examples/dynamic-imports/package.json index 660a3151..2ec8d5f8 100644 --- a/examples/dynamic-imports/package.json +++ b/examples/dynamic-imports/package.json @@ -13,7 +13,7 @@ "react": "^18.2.0", "react-dom": "^18.2.0", "webpack": "^5.88.2", - "webpack-bundle-tracker": "3.0.1",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^5.1.4", "webpack-dev-server": "^4.15.1" }, diff --git a/examples/hot-reload/package.json b/examples/hot-reload/package.json index 91777821..85a2fe04 100644 --- a/examples/hot-reload/package.json +++ b/examples/hot-reload/package.json @@ -15,7 +15,7 @@ "react": "^18.2.0", "react-dom": "^18.2.0", "webpack": "^5.88.2", - "webpack-bundle-tracker": "3.0.1",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^5.1.4", "webpack-dev-server": "^4.15.1" } diff --git a/examples/simple/package.json b/examples/simple/package.json index 91777821..85a2fe04 100644 --- a/examples/simple/package.json +++ b/examples/simple/package.json @@ -15,7 +15,7 @@ "react": "^18.2.0", "react-dom": "^18.2.0", "webpack": "^5.88.2", - "webpack-bundle-tracker": "3.0.1",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^5.1.4", "webpack-dev-server": "^4.15.1" } diff --git a/tests/package-lock.json b/tests/package-lock.json index 83bbc9fa..0c9eff98 100644 --- a/tests/package-lock.json +++ b/tests/package-lock.json @@ -18,7 +18,7 @@ "mini-css-extract-plugin": "^0.9.0", "react": "^16.0.0", "webpack": "^4.0.0", - "webpack-bundle-tracker": "3.0.1",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^3.3.10", "webpack-dev-server": "^3.0.0" } @@ -9214,9 +9214,9 @@ } }, "node_modules/webpack-bundle-tracker": { - "version": "3.0.1", - "resolved": "https://registry.npmjs.org/webpack-bundle-tracker/-/webpack-bundle-tracker-3.0.1.tgz", - "integrity": "sha512-q0/19A1gpP74oBC3rgveDBh09D1RGpLvREEOmen9eonTbcuhNAyLkfmfoQeOm+j4k26f+Q2mJSzEXoPu42gBFg==", + "version": "3.1.0", + "resolved": "https://registry.npmjs.org/webpack-bundle-tracker/-/webpack-bundle-tracker-3.1.0.tgz", + "integrity": "sha512-OKiN3UhInZgGTLIevl5IGKfwjUwQTxdwDZqI3H6PbHXEHRHw+aQLbntzFLJcx3BQzj/lfovQw+45jFvcrNelKg==", "dev": true, "dependencies": { "lodash.assign": "^4.2.0", diff --git a/tests/package.json b/tests/package.json index 14ff24c5..cae783e2 100644 --- a/tests/package.json +++ b/tests/package.json @@ -15,7 +15,7 @@ "react": "^16.0.0", "webpack": "^4.0.0", "compression-webpack-plugin": "^6.1.1", - "webpack-bundle-tracker": "3.0.1",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^3.3.10", "webpack-dev-server": "^3.0.0" } diff --git a/tests_webpack5/package-lock.json b/tests_webpack5/package-lock.json index c1bdaa81..dab2aee9 100644 --- a/tests_webpack5/package-lock.json +++ b/tests_webpack5/package-lock.json @@ -10,7 +10,7 @@ "license": "MIT", "devDependencies": { "webpack": "^5.91.0", - "webpack-bundle-tracker": "github:hostnfly/webpack-bundle-tracker#assets-source-filenames",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^5.1.4" } }, @@ -1297,8 +1297,9 @@ } }, "node_modules/webpack-bundle-tracker": { - "version": "3.0.1", - "resolved": "git+ssh://git@github.com/hostnfly/webpack-bundle-tracker.git#91ccaa1954edbc4bc979156956cb80687d302365", + "version": "3.1.0", + "resolved": "https://registry.npmjs.org/webpack-bundle-tracker/-/webpack-bundle-tracker-3.1.0.tgz", + "integrity": "sha512-OKiN3UhInZgGTLIevl5IGKfwjUwQTxdwDZqI3H6PbHXEHRHw+aQLbntzFLJcx3BQzj/lfovQw+45jFvcrNelKg==", "dev": true, "dependencies": { "lodash.assign": "^4.2.0", diff --git a/tests_webpack5/package.json b/tests_webpack5/package.json index a94ae994..47322efa 100644 --- a/tests_webpack5/package.json +++ b/tests_webpack5/package.json @@ -6,7 +6,7 @@ "license": "MIT", "devDependencies": { "webpack": "^5.91.0", - "webpack-bundle-tracker": "github:hostnfly/webpack-bundle-tracker#assets-source-filenames", + "webpack-bundle-tracker": "3.1.0", "webpack-cli": "^5.1.4" } } diff --git a/webpack_loader/__init__.py b/webpack_loader/__init__.py index f1eec6de..6ef5a1b3 100644 --- a/webpack_loader/__init__.py +++ b/webpack_loader/__init__.py @@ -1,5 +1,5 @@ __author__ = "Vinta Software" -__version__ = "3.0.1" +__version__ = "3.1.0" import django From 0da055d69044490e579a304728572f8619ac71a8 Mon Sep 17 00:00:00 2001 From: Renato Vieira Date: Thu, 4 Apr 2024 09:49:50 -0300 Subject: [PATCH 2/2] Update CHANGELOG.md M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Co-authored-by: Flávio Juvenal --- CHANGELOG.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 8f3c87b2..a2086425 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-7,7 +7,7 @@ Releases are added to the ## [3.1.0] -- 2024-04-04 -Handle transformed assets URL. +Support `webpack_asset` template tag to render transformed assets URL: `{% webpack_asset 'path/to/original/file' %} == "/static/assets/resource-3c9e4020d3e3c7a09c68.txt"` ## [3.0.1] -- 2024-01-16